Mary is a little girl. She is only four. She is not at school. She doesn't know how to read or write. But her sister Joan is a schoolgirl. She is ten years old. She knows how to read and write. One day, Joan sees her little sister in the room. She's at the table. There's a pencil in her hand. She's writing. “What are you writing, Mary?” She asks. “I'm writing a letter to my friend Rose. ” “But you don't know how to write. ”says her sister. “Well,” says Mary, "it doesn't matter. Rose doesn't know how to read. "
